Methods and questions in character degrees of finite groups. (English) Zbl 07739296

Summary: We present some variations on some of the main open problems on character degrees. We collect some of the methods that have proven to be very useful to work on these problems. These methods are also useful to solve certain problems on zeros of characters, character kernels and fields of values of characters.
